About this color

What the Slender Alabaster without Crystallizing is rendered by screens as RGB(142, 228, 207) — a light, vivid cyan hue.

#8ee4cfRGB(142, 228, 207)

HSL 165° · 61% saturation · 73% lightness

Psychology

Light cyans evoke shallow water, clear sky, and digital interfaces — clean, modern, airy.

🏛️

History

Cerulean, a blue-green pigment introduced in the nineteenth century, became important to Impressionist painters for capturing sky and water with unprecedented freshness.

✏️

Design use

In design practice, this light shade works best as backgrounds, cards, and large surface areas where readability of dark text is the priority. It recedes quietly, allowing content to take the lead.

🎭

Colour pairings

When it comes to colour harmony, combine this cyan with coral and warm white for a fresh, modern palette, or with deep navy and charcoal for a more serious, technical feel.
